root/docs/vimperator/2.0/locale/ja-JP/eval.html @ 27746

Revision 27746, 11.7 kB (checked in by anekos, 4 years ago)

eval 完了。

Line 
1<?xml version="1.0" encoding="UTF-8"?>
2<!DOCTYPE html PUBLIC "-//W3C//DTD XHTML 1.1//EN"
3    "http://www.w3.org/TR/xhtml11/DTD/xhtml11.dtd">
4<html xmlns="http://www.w3.org/1999/xhtml" xml:lang="en">
5  <head>
6    <meta http-equiv="Content-Type" content="application/xhtml+xml; charset=UTF-8" />
7    <meta name="generator" content="AsciiDoc 8.2.7" />
8    <link rel="stylesheet" href="xhtml11.css" type="text/css" />
9    <script type="application/x-javascript;version=1.8" src="help.js"></script>
10    <title>eval.html</title>
11  </head>
12<body>
13<h1 style="font-size: inherit; text-align: right;">
14  <span class="tag" style="float: none;">eval.html</span>
15</h1>
16<div class="para"><p><div style="float: right; padding-left: 1px;"> <form action="https://www.paypal.com/cgi-bin/webscr" method="post"> <fieldset class="paypal"> <input type="hidden" name="cmd" value="_s-xclick"/> <input type="image" src="data:image/gif;base64,R0lGODlhbgAXAPcDAP/WmP+oIv+sLMwAAP/Tjk1QVf/Og/+9WCA8aIhtRP/Xmf/LgP+9WU1VY//dqWpgUCA6Yv/Ogltlck1bcE1ZbaZ8PC9CX5d1QFtjb+GZK9UiE/+oIf/Tj3lmSFtXUcSaXD5JWWpfTT5JW9KVN4iDesSLM9KSL9KaRP+eDv/kuy9BXv+hFOG/ifDEgS9GayA6YyA9aT5QbS9GavDJi1teYmptcT5Qa1tYVPC0WvChJohvSSA7ZfCqP+G7f5eNfPDQnXlvYLWhgcSnfLWGPsSOO3l5d9KjW7WdeoiGg4h4X8SSR//boz5MY7WjiP+5Ty9Hbf/CZXl6fFtldeGiQeGdM/+5Tnl2cv+tLnl2c6aJXv/gr+GsWv+sK2pvdf/mwXl8gKZ+QvCkMP+9V9K1hv/Mfv/hs//cppeAX8Swki9EZP+zQv/OgWpmYZeOgoiAdP/kuf2rQP+mIf+0Rf6zSf/BY/+xO/7AaYiEf01bcqaXf//Id6aZhvDNltcmD/+zQf+kHoh4YLWSXf/Phf+nI/++Xv6gGv+2RpeNfZeAXv6hGv6iGYiFf/+qLf2cFP/eq7Wmjk1cc/7Cbf7LfpeKdv/Wl+G/iv+jGf+sLf/Wlf/VlP2yTv+iFeHFmv/Ynf+lIf+uNP/Znv+vOf66WP6wQj5Qbs4FAk1RWP/BZ/+gEf/Ukv/AYv/PhNAWFP7Lff6jIf+sLv+yO/+wOf+lHmpweaaUeP/erKaZhf+2Rf/Mff/dp/+6UmpxfP+mIP/Ri//juP60SaaJXf+oJv++Xf/jt//Vlv+iGP/aof7Lf/+yPP/eqv/frf7Db//mv//kuv/nwf/hsv/DZ//Xm/+6UP/NfxIzZveXOQA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AACH5BAEAAAMALAAAAABuABcAAAj/AAcIHFCtoMGDCBMqXMiwocOHEB0OHFjtD6FWxzJqPLZg48aOGheA9BiSpMmTH0tmHLkSZUuUHSWdYlSN4i9Kw5jp3Mmzp8+fQIMKHUq0aNA3ZkTVHKAolbOnUKM+9SK1qtWrWLNq3Up1K9YlngjK8tWsrNmzaMumSMu2bbO1btXGnYsWLt24agqq0fKsr9+/fcsAHky4sOHDiBMLTmxYC52Ccswkm0y5suXJDiw7yHy5s+fKmz9zFo35s+nOuVQV9NPJmOvXrzlRo4bEGJrZtWG7fkJNt+/XP3jnfv1oNjUYX34r//3jy4/bu5ZLNwZKWMFYmABoB6BAuwIFtmbf/wEgZXaT7d8B8KGGp/v29/AXzZbiXnsUarOiwKDWBn73+vC9pwAMMADQBCR7BCigf+kRo0tBcaxCwIQUTshBEbNNwIJxY8zQhQukHEJAENSQkMcEEsxQBAIukEAABxRWwiICMVRIwATUjDEiNRNwwMKKEgThI4oxIODiDBLQ6AMBElBjJAkazuCDCzEsSUAXKFIjgYUwUijIJwWhUAUZa0RggAERmBkBBQjIQEEN1MhAjQEYUIOFDdT04AY1ddrQwyR81nnEmWjCSQsFcxIagZNntkANBUI4aQUCCLRwxGxYIDAnolbI2UOdkMrZgqY14HmEo3wiKoSiEaxBhhMrhP+5wRW3iHHArQwwcAA1DTTABK9pNHDAFmfQsAM1ODRgHA4H/AoEENQkoSsDRlCzwwfKGoFrtQ3k+gE1bNBADTAHAEJNFklQc8YBaVDDwBaIGEvNAekGggOvWVBDwwHfsvFtt9B+cMC0YhhyxQaxVoPCBgE07HDDJlCTQAGzDUFNCBlQA4EH1KgQAAQaUzNEABoXYHIFDlNsHDUlOFyBxA1TfAHFGQTAsQk050BNARlDEELHAVCcQwnUdJAANRcEcAHSR6MMAjUPP4ywrFG7LDLFKlh8wdJG75xxARGHsEEBEJRgcs0BWAxCAgn8nIDDP3swMTUgBNBB0UfXDTTRXbP/TY0HH7PctMUFVAByDjeTXHfVAUxdDSpcCCD55JI/QM0IplADhg7UEEHFC9RYQM0DYFCjgwAWvCDAEKKPLjkXoo8gORGuSy7Cyg+EIUAYt1Nzwwgj+C4A50N8Hrrrt4tww+VcWE6NCEOgrjrtD1BOOReWFFRMHch07/334HvPgxLhh38CD+Wnrz4yJ0yx/vjgK3EC+FPMv374sAxSEC9VSOP//wAMoAAHSMACGvCACExgAp3wioIEAwrQiKAEJ0jBClrwghjMoAY3yEEOQiEUBdkELqZBwhKa8IQoTKEKV8jCFrrwhTC8RE0aoYdo2PCGOMyhDnfIwx768IdADGIQUg2QCIFUAw69MIYjlMHEJjrxiVCMohSnSMUqWvGKUazFEjKhiaUQpBCjsMMyxkjGMprxjGhMoxrXyMY2uhGNkZiDK7xIkYjY8Y54zKMeCzKRgAAAOw==" name="submit" alt="Make payments with PayPal - it's fast, free and secure!"/> <input type="hidden" name="encrypted" value="-----BEGIN PKCS7-----MIIHPwYJKoZIhvcNAQcEoIIHMDCCBywCAQExggEwMIIBLAIBADCBlDCBjjELMAkGA1UEBhMCVVMxCzAJBgNVBAgTAkNBMRYwFAYDVQQHEw1Nb3VudGFpbiBWaWV3MRQwEgYDVQQKEwtQYXlQYWwgSW5jLjETMBEGA1UECxQKbGl2ZV9jZXJ0czERMA8GA1UEAxQIbGl2ZV9hcGkxHDAaBgkqhkiG9w0BCQEWDXJlQHBheXBhbC5jb20CAQAwDQYJKoZIhvcNAQEBBQAEgYBDDJfc+lXLBSAM9XSWv/ebzG/L7PTqYiIXaWVg8pfinDsfYaAcifcgCTuApg4v/VaZIQ/hLODzQu2EvmjGXP0twErA/Q8G5gx0l197PJSyVXb1sLwd1mgOdLF4t0HmDCdEI9z3H6CMhsb3xVwlfpzllSfCIqzlSpx4QtdzEZGzLDELMAkGBSsOAwIaBQAwgbwGCSqGSIb3DQEHATAUBggqhkiG9w0DBwQI8ZOwn5QkHgaAgZjjtPQxB7Vw2rS7Voap9y+xdVLoczUQ97hw+bOdZLcGykBtfoVjdn76MS51QKjGp1fEmxkqTuQ+Fxv8+OVtHu0QF/qlrhmC3fJBRJ0IFWxKdXS+Wod4615BDaG2X1hzvCL443ffka8XlLSiFTuW43BumQs/O+6Jqsk2hcReP3FIQOvtWMSgGTALnZx7x5c60u/3NSKW5qvyWKCCA4cwggODMIIC7KADAgECAgEAMA0GCSqGSIb3DQEBBQUAMIGOMQswCQYDVQQGEwJVUzELMAkGA1UECBMCQ0ExFjAUBgNVBAcTDU1vdW50YWluIFZpZXcxFDASBgNVBAoTC1BheVBhbCBJbmMuMRMwEQYDVQQLFApsaXZlX2NlcnRzMREwDwYDVQQDFAhsaXZlX2FwaTEcMBoGCSqGSIb3DQEJARYNcmVAcGF5cGFsLmNvbTAeFw0wNDAyMTMxMDEzMTVaFw0zNTAyMTMxMDEzMTVaMIGOMQswCQYDVQQGEwJVUzELMAkGA1UECBMCQ0ExFjAUBgNVBAcTDU1vdW50YWluIFZpZXcxFDASBgNVBAoTC1BheVBhbCBJbmMuMRMwEQYDVQQLFApsaXZlX2NlcnRzMREwDwYDVQQDFAhsaXZlX2FwaTEcMBoGCSqGSIb3DQEJARYNcmVAcGF5cGFsLmNvbTCBnzANBgkqhkiG9w0BAQEFAAOBjQAwgYkCgYEAwUdO3fxEzEtcnI7ZKZL412XvZPugoni7i7D7prCe0AtaHTc97CYgm7NsAtJyxNLixmhLV8pyIEaiHXWAh8fPKW+R017+EmXrr9EaquPmsVvTywAAE1PMNOKqo2kl4Gxiz9zZqIajOm1fZGWcGS0f5JQ2kBqNbvbg2/Za+GJ/qwUCAwEAAaOB7jCB6zAdBgNVHQ4EFgQUlp98u8ZvF71ZP1LXChvsENZklGswgbsGA1UdIwSBszCBsIAUlp98u8ZvF71ZP1LXChvsENZklGuhgZSkgZEwgY4xCzAJBgNVBAYTAlVTMQswCQYDVQQIEwJDQTEWMBQGA1UEBxMNTW91bnRhaW4gVmlldzEUMBIGA1UEChMLUGF5UGFsIEluYy4xEzARBgNVBAsUCmxpdmVfY2VydHMxETAPBgNVBAMUCGxpdmVfYXBpMRwwGgYJKoZIhvcNAQkBFg1yZUBwYXlwYWwuY29tggEAMAwGA1UdEwQFMAMBAf8wDQYJKoZIhvcNAQEFBQADgYEAgV86VpqAWuXvX6Oro4qJ1tYVIT5DgWpE692Ag422H7yRIr/9j/iKG4Thia/Oflx4TdL+IFJBAyPK9v6zZNZtBgPBynXb048hsP16l2vi0k5Q2JKiPDsEfBhGI+HnxLXEaUWAcVfCsQFvd2A1sxRr67ip5y2wwBelUecP3AjJ+YcxggGaMIIBlgIBATCBlDCBjjELMAkGA1UEBhMCVVMxCzAJBgNVBAgTAkNBMRYwFAYDVQQHEw1Nb3VudGFpbiBWaWV3MRQwEgYDVQQKEwtQYXlQYWwgSW5jLjETMBEGA1UECxQKbGl2ZV9jZXJ0czERMA8GA1UEAxQIbGl2ZV9hcGkxHDAaBgkqhkiG9w0BCQEWDXJlQHBheXBhbC5jb20CAQAwCQYFKw4DAhoFAKBdMBgGCSqGSIb3DQEJAzELBgkqhkiG9w0BBwEwHAYJKoZIhvcNAQkFMQ8XDTA3MDMyMTIyMzI1OFowIwYJKoZIhvcNAQkEMRYEFCirrvlwYVHQiNEEbM6ikfx9+Dm5MA0GCSqGSIb3DQEBAQUABIGAtbsR8GdCdURLziozXLSdtY+zJZUPPeQFXXy2V1S/3ldiN+pRvd4HI7xz8mOY1UaKJZpwZnOosy9MflL1/hbiEtEyQ2Dm/s4jnTcJng/NjLIZu+0NYxXRJhB+zMJubnMMMjzNrGlqI4F2HAB/bCA1eOJ5B83Of3dA4rk/T/8GoSQ=-----END PKCS7-----"/> </fieldset> </form> </div> <span class="vimperator-logo"></span></p></div>
17<div class="para"><p><span class="tag">expression</span> <span class="tag">expr</span> <span class="tag">eval</span><br /></p></div>
18<div class="para"><p>INTRO TO BE WRITTEN&#8230;</p></div>
19<div class="para"><p><span class="tag">:ec</span> <span class="tag">:echo</span><br />
20<div class="key">:ec[ho] <span class="argument">&#123;expr&#125;</span></div></p></div>
21<div class="quoteblock">
22<div class="content">
23<div class="para"><p>式をエコーします。
24情報をメッセージとして見たいときに便利です。
25複数の行は \n によって区切ることが出来ます。
26<span class="argument">&#123;expr&#125;</span> は クォートされた文字列か、 4+5 のように eval() できる式です。
27<span class="argument">&#123;expr&#125;</span> 返値が オブジェクトか関数であれば、それらのソースコードも見ることが出来ます。</p></div>
28</div>
29<div class="attribution">
30</div></div>
31<div class="para"><p><span class="tag">:echoe</span> <span class="tag">:echoerr</span>
32<div class="key">:echoe[rr] <span class="argument">&#123;expr&#125;</span></div><br /></p></div>
33<div class="quoteblock">
34<div class="content">
35<div class="para"><p>エラーメッセージとして式をエコーします。
36<a class="command" href="#">:ec[ho]</a> と似ていますが、結果がErrorMsg でハイライトされてエコーされ、メッセージ履歴に保存されます。</p></div>
37</div>
38<div class="attribution">
39</div></div>
40<div class="para"><p><span class="tag">:echom</span> <span class="tag">:echomsg</span>
41<div class="key">:echom[sg] <span class="argument">&#123;expr&#125;</span></div><br /></p></div>
42<div class="quoteblock">
43<div class="content">
44<div class="para"><p><a class="command" href="#">:ec[ho]</a> と似ていますが、メッセージがメッセージ履歴に保存されます。</p></div>
45</div>
46<div class="attribution">
47</div></div>
48<div class="para"><p><span class="tag">:exe</span> <span class="tag">:execute</span>
49<div class="key">:exe[cute] <span class="argument">&#123;expr&#125;</span></div><br /></p></div>
50<div class="quoteblock">
51<div class="content">
52<div class="para"><p><span class="argument">&#123;expr&#125;</span> を eval した結果の文字列を Ex コマンドとして実行します。
53例: <a class="command" href="#">:execute "source " + io.getRCFile().path</a> 適切な RC ファイルをソース(:sorce)する。
54補足: Vim と異なり、一つの引数のみをサポートしています。</p></div>
55</div>
56<div class="attribution">
57</div></div>
58<div class="para"><p><span class="tag">:js</span> <span class="tag">:javas</span> <span class="tag">:javascript</span>
59<div class="key">:javas[cript] {cmd}</div><br />
60<div class="key">:javascript &lt;&lt;{endpattern}\n{script}\n{endpattern}</div><br />
61<div class="key">:javascript<span class="argument">&#91;!&#93;</span></div></p></div>
62<div class="quoteblock">
63<div class="content">
64<div class="para"><p>eval() を使って、JavaScript を実行します。
65<tt>eval()</tt> に引数を渡すことで、JavaScript インタプリタとして機能します。
66<a class="command" href="">:javascript alert("Hello world")</a> "Hello world" と書かれたダイアログを表示。
67<a class="command" href="">:javascript &lt;&lt;EOF</a> "EOF" で始まる行まで全て読み込み、<em>eval()</em> します。</p></div>
68<div class="para"><p><a class="command" href="#">:javascript!</a> の場合は特別で、Firefox の JavaScript コンソールを開きます。</p></div>
69<div class="para"><p><a class="mapping" href="">&lt;Tab&gt;</a> 補完は <a class="command" href="">:javascript <span class="argument">&#123;cmd&#125;</span>&lt;Tab&gt;</a> で利用できます。(ただし、<a class="command" href="#">:js &lt;&lt;EOF</a> の複数行形式には未対応です)
70Vimperator は補完機能のために、<span class="argument">&#123;cmd&#125;</span> を eval() して不必要な副作用をもたらす事に気をつけてください。</p></div>
71</div>
72<div class="attribution">
73</div></div>
74<div class="para"><p><span class="tag">:let</span>
75<div class="key">:let <span class="argument">&#123;var-name&#125;</span> [+-.]= <span class="argument">&#123;expr1&#125;</span></div><br />
76<div class="key">:let <span class="argument">&#123;var-name&#125;</span></div><br />
77<div class="key">:let</div></p></div>
78<div class="quoteblock">
79<div class="content">
80<div class="para"><p>変数をセット若しくはリストアップします。</p></div>
81<div class="para"><p><span class="argument">&#123;expr1&#125;</span> の値が <span class="argument">&#123;var-name&#125;</span> 変数 のセットされます。</p></div>
82<div class="para"><p>式が与えられない場合は、その変数の値を表示します。
83引数が無い場合は、全ての変数を表示します。</p></div>
84</div>
85<div class="attribution">
86</div></div>
87<div class="para"><p><span class="tag">:unl</span> <span class="tag">:unlet</span>
88<div class="key">:unl[et]<span class="argument">&#91;!&#93;</span> <span class="argument">&#123;name&#125;</span> &#8230;</div><br /></p></div>
89<div class="quoteblock">
90<div class="content">
91<div class="para"><p><span class="argument">&#123;name&#125;</span> 変数を削除します。</p></div>
92<div class="para"><p>いくつもの変数名を与えることが出来ます。
93<span class="argument">&#91;!&#93;</span> を使った場合は、存在しない変数のためのエラーメッセージが表示されません。</p></div>
94</div>
95<div class="attribution">
96</div></div>
97<div id="footer">
98<div id="footer-text">
99Last updated 2009-01-02 04:34:28   
100</div>
101</div>
102</body>
103</html>
Note: See TracBrowser for help on using the browser.